The Book of Jude The book of Jude is very similar to 2 Peter 2. ◦ No one knows the time of the writing: ◦ Except that it was later than the writing of 2 Peter. Jude: ◦ A brother of the Lord and of James. ◦ Nothing else is known about him. Basic lessons of Jude: ◦ Stand firm for the truth, ◦ Because there are false teachers among you.
The Book of Jude Salutation (Vs. 1 -2) Contend for the faith, because false teachers are in your midst (Vs. 3 -4). ◦ Prophesied and condemned… ◦ Seeking a license for lewdness… ◦ Denying our Lord.
The Book of Jude There are clear examples that God punishes the ungodly (Vs. 5 -7). ◦ Unbelieving Israelites, ◦ Angels, ◦ Sodom and Gomorrah. ◦ Examples to you. False teachers do not learn the lessons from the examples (Vs. 8 -9). They: ◦ Defile the flesh, ◦ Rail at sacred things.
The Book of Jude describes false teachers (Vs. 10 -16): ◦ They are like: Cain, Balaam, Korah. ◦ They are destructive; of no value to anyone. ◦ Enoch warned that God will come in judgement. Remember the warnings concerning false prophets (Vs. 17 -19): ◦ Mockers WILL come.
The Book of Jude Continue to be built up in your faith (Vs. 20 -23): ◦ Do not succumb to error, ◦ Help those in doubt, uncertainty, and sin. ◦ Beware lest you become polluted also. Doxology (Vs. 24 -25)
The Book of Jude • Stand firm in the truth, for there are false teachers among you! • This epistle is a warning against false teachers. • Counter false teachers by strengthening your faith, keeping yourselves in the love of God, and by praying in the Holy Spirit!
